What's Happening?
Rein Security, a cybersecurity firm co-headquartered in Tel Aviv and New York City, has emerged from stealth mode with $8 million in funding from Glilot Capital. Founded by Matan Bar Efrat and Netanel
Rubin, the company aims to revolutionize application security by providing real-time protection from within production environments. The founders, both experienced in cybersecurity, identified a gap in existing application security tools, which often fail to address how applications behave once deployed. Rein Security's technology introduces a patent-pending platform that offers real-time context and protection, allowing security teams to detect and respond to threats dynamically. This approach is particularly crucial as AI-assisted attacks become more prevalent.
Why It's Important?
The emergence of Rein Security is significant for the cybersecurity industry, particularly in the realm of application security. As applications become more complex and integrated with AI, traditional security measures that focus on pre-production testing are insufficient. Rein's approach addresses this by providing visibility and control over applications in real-time, potentially reducing the time and resources spent on threat investigation and analysis. This development could lead to more robust security practices, helping organizations protect sensitive data and maintain operational integrity. The funding and innovative approach also highlight the growing investment and interest in cybersecurity solutions that can adapt to modern technological challenges.
